比特幣密碼長度
① 比特幣使用教程
比特幣是一種建立在全球網路上的貨幣。
比特幣是一種沒有央行參與發行的,總量固定的數字貨幣。
比特幣建立在全球的P2P網路上。
全球無數的P2P節點全天候的在維護著比特幣的網路。
英文:bitcoin 貨幣符號: 英文縮寫:BTC或 XBT。
維基網路對比特幣的介紹:
Bitcoin與傳統貨幣不同,比特幣運行機制不依賴中央銀行、政府、企業的支持或者信用擔保,而是依賴對等網路中種子文件達成的網路協議,去中心化、自我完善的貨幣體制,理論上確保了任何人、機構、或政府都不可能操控比特幣的貨幣總量,或者製造通貨膨脹。它的貨幣總量按照設計預定的速率逐步增加,增加速度逐步放緩,並最終在2140年達到2100萬個的極限。
為什麼要使用比特幣?
全球交易暢通無阻。
比特幣費用低廉。
比特幣易於攜帶,在全球范圍內交易暢通無阻,全世界很多地方都接受比特幣。
去中心化。
比特幣的發行由整個P2P網路完成,不受任何組織和個人控制,是一個完全去中心化的貨幣系統。
比特幣的發行數量是固定的,不會因通脹而貶值,就像黃金一樣。
如何使用比特幣錢包?
我們從三個方面來說明這個問題。
一:什麼是比特幣錢包?
簡單來說,比特幣錢包可以讓你和整個世界進行交易。利用比特幣錢包中生成的比特幣地址你可以接收來自他人的比特幣,你也可以將你帳戶上的比特幣轉到他人的比特幣地址上面。比特幣地址就像銀行卡號一樣,你只有知道別人的比特幣地址才能進行比特幣轉賬。比特幣錢包中保存著你自己的所有比特幣地址和私鑰信息。
二:什麼是比特幣地址和私鑰?
比特幣地址和私鑰是成對出現的,他們的關系就像銀行卡號和密碼。比特幣地址就像銀行卡號一樣用來記錄你在該地址上存有多少比特幣。你可以隨意的生成比特幣地址來存放比特幣。每個比特幣地址在生成時,都會有一個相對應的該地址的私鑰被生成出來。這個私鑰可以證明你對該地址上的比特幣具有所有權。我們可以簡單的把比特幣地址理解成為銀行卡號,該地址的私鑰理解成為所對應銀行卡號的密碼。只有你在知道銀行密碼的情況下才能使用銀行卡號上的錢。所以,在使用比特幣錢包時請保存好你的地址和私鑰。
三:比特幣地址和私鑰的格式
比特幣地址是一段由數學演算法生成的二十七到三十四位長度的字元串,一般以數字「1」或者「3」開頭。每個比特幣地址都對應著一個比特幣私鑰。比特幣私鑰亦是由一串字元組成,一般以數字「5」開頭。私鑰保證了你對該比特幣地址上比特幣的所有權。比特幣私鑰有不同的格式,詳細資料讀者可參見下面的基礎教學內容。
請注意
比特幣的私鑰可以生成該私鑰對應的比特幣地址,但是比特幣地址不能計算出該地址所對應的私鑰。因此,假如你忘記了私鑰而只記得比特幣地址,那麼該地址上的比特幣便不屬於你了。所以,一定要備份好比特幣錢包,保護好私鑰。如何生成比特幣地址和私鑰呢?你可以用比特幣錢包來生成任意數量的地址和私鑰。當然,也有離線生成比特幣地址和私鑰的比特幣錢包工具(關於錢包的概念詳見後面的基礎教學)。
比特幣錢包的種類有哪些?
比特幣常用的錢包有三種:軟體錢包、手機錢包、在線錢包。
軟體錢包:通常指可以在本地機子上運行的比特幣客戶端。使用軟體錢包是最安全的保護你比特幣的方式。
手機錢包:只裝在手機上的比特幣錢包,用手機錢包你可以隨時隨地的使用比特幣。
在線網路錢包:讓你可以在任何地方使用比特幣,在線服務提供商幫助你保護你的比特幣安全。但是值得注意的是,你要仔細謹慎的選擇你的在線錢包提供商。
常用軟體錢包介紹:
①Bitcoin-Qt:
是最早的比特幣客戶端,比特幣初期的骨幹網路就是建立在它上面的。它提供了最高級別的安全性,隱私性和穩定性。然而,它具有的功能並不多。
②Multibit:
是一個輕量級的客戶端。Multibit專注於便捷和易用。它與網路同步是在幾分鍾內就可以使用。Multibit還支持多語言。對於非技術用戶,這是一個不錯的選擇。
③Electrum:
和Multibit類似,Electrum是一款基於SPV原理的比特幣錢包軟體客戶端,它能在幾分鍾之內完成同步。不同的是Electrum採用了和Bitcoin-qt和Multibit不同錢包的找零機制,所有的比特幣私鑰都由安全密碼種子生成,因此他的安全性更高。Electrum適合對比特幣技術原理已經有一定了解的玩家使用。
④Armory:
Armory客戶端是運行於Bitcoin-Qt客戶端之上的高級比特幣客戶端,為高級用戶提供了更多的擴展功能,其中包括了很多關於備份和加密的功能,以及非常安全的線下冷存儲。和Electrum一樣,Armory適合對比特幣有一定了解的用戶使用。
常用的手機錢包介紹:
Bitcoin Wallet:
Bitcoin Wallet可以在Googleandroid商店找到。它是一個輕量級的移動客戶端,支持Android和黑莓系統。這個客戶端並不需要在線才能工作。它支持QR碼(二維碼)掃描和NFC(近距離無線通信)。
常用的在線錢包介紹:
①Blockchain:
Blockchain是最早的比特幣在線錢包提供商,它提供的功能最多,也非常可靠。您可以用它在全球免費付款。它支持在手機上或個電腦上使用。
②P2PBUCKS:
提示:為保證安全,Blockchain.info在線錢包的用戶請使用GoogleAuthenticator或Yubikey等雙因子認證方式登陸。 並定時從Blockchain上下載自己的錢包備份到本地電腦。
我是在 完美生活 衛星號上看到這篇文章哦,詳細的你可以去關注一下:funinusa
② 為什麼說比特幣是不能破解的,用量子計算機也不行
因為加密遠比解密代價小
假設以數字+大小寫字母(共62種字元)設置密碼,某超級計算機1秒能暴力嘗試10億個密碼,那麼:
破解5位密碼需要1秒(62^5=9.2億),
破解6位密碼需要62秒,
破解7位需要1小時,
破解8位需要2.5天,
破解9位需要半年,
破解12位需要10萬年(超過人類文明史),
破解15位需要243億年(超過宇宙年齡)。
15位密碼不過比5位密碼多輸入幾位,耗時幾秒,卻導致解密代價高到了幾乎不可能的程度。
量子計算機即使帶來一億倍的破解速度提升,那也不過是抵消了比特幣256位私鑰長度中的27位而已(2^27=1.3億)。就算外星人出現,連續發生了數次一億倍破解速度提升(每次抵消27位私鑰長度),比特幣也只要簡單地把私鑰長度升級到512位即可。
③ 比特幣錢包備份了該如何恢復
第一,關閉比特幣官方客戶端嗎嗎,在主界面選擇菜單文件→備份錢包
備份的wallet.dat文件
第二,您只需要將其中的wallet.dat文件復制到其它硬碟分區、移動硬碟或U盤中,即可備份完成。
備份比特幣錢包注意事項:
備份你的整個錢包
為了保護隱私,比特幣錢包包含很多私鑰用於接收交易的找零,如果你只備份了可見的比特幣地址的私鑰,資金中的很大部分可能都無法從備份中還原。
加密線上備份
任何線上備份都容易導致被盜,甚至一台連上網路的電腦也容易遭受惡意軟體的侵害。因此,為任何暴露在網路中的備份進行加密是一個良好的安全習慣。
使用多個安全的存放處
單個故障不利於安全性,如果你的備份不限於僅一處,發生壞事情容易導致錢包無法還原的可能性就會更小。你也可以考慮使用不同的存儲介質,比如U盤、紙和光碟。
定期備份
錢包需要定期備份,以確保所有最近的所有比特幣找零地址和新創建的比特幣地址都包含在備份中。不過,很快所有的應用程序將使用只需備份一次的錢包。
比特幣錢包加密教程
如果在公共電腦上使用比特幣,或者您覺得自己的電腦可能不夠安全,您可以選擇在每次使用完成後加密錢包。另外,您備份的錢包文件也需要按此方法進行加密。
首先您需要按照三節備份錢包所述,關閉比特幣客戶端找到wallet.dat 這個文件。然後在這個文件上右擊,選擇添加到壓縮文件,之後就會出現如下對話框:
設置一個文件名,勾選『壓縮後刪除源文件』,然後點「高級」選項卡:
點擊「設置密碼」,在彈出的對話框中輸入兩次相同的密碼,點擊「確定」按鈕,再點擊一次「確定」按鈕,加密即完成。您會看到錢包文件夾下原來的wallet.dat文件沒有了,而多出來一個.rar的文件,這樣就算加密成功。
您可以用同樣的方法加密您的比特幣錢包備份。
加密比特幣錢包注意事項:
永遠不要忘記你的密碼
你要確保自己永遠不會忘記密碼,否則你將會永遠失去你的資金,和銀行賬戶不同,比特幣沒有密碼恢復選項。實際上,你應該做到即便多年不用也能記住它。如果對此有懷疑,你也許需要一份寫有你的密碼的紙質副本,存放到一個和保險櫃一樣安全的地方。
使用強密碼
任何密碼如果僅僅只包含字母或者可識別的單詞,就會被認為是弱密碼,很容易被破解。強密碼必須包含字母、數字、標點符號,並且長度至少為16個字元。但是這不應該妨礙你記住你的密碼。
比特幣錢包恢復教程
比特幣錢包恢復步驟很簡單。打開WinXP開始菜單,選擇「運行」輸入如下內容:
explorer%APPDATA%BitCoin
(WindowsVista或Windows7,直接在開始菜單啊啊的「搜索程序和文件」框中輸入)
比如我的電腦路徑:
C:(有的文件夾有隱藏,需要在工具——文件夾選項——查看——顯示所有文件夾那打勾,在應用確定)
打開Bitcoin比特幣官方客戶端的錢包文件夾。之後,將您備份的wallet.dat文件復制到該文件夾,覆蓋原文件即可。
如果您的備份有用WinRAR加密,您需要首先輸入正確的密碼,才能恢復wallet.dat。
以上就是比特幣錢包的備份、恢復和加密教程。
④ 收到比特幣勒索郵件,不像是垃圾郵件,應該匯款還是報警
報警。
遇到這種情況,普通人大多驚慌不已,不知如何是好。
首先,敲詐勒索罪需要滿足特定的行為構造,即對他人實行威脅,進而使對方產生恐懼心理,對方又基於該恐懼心理處分財產,行為人或第三者因此取得財產,最後,被害人遭受財產損失。
雖收到郵件的威脅,並因此產生恐懼心理,但最後並未處分財產,匿名發送郵件人是因為自身以外的原因沒有取得該財產,因此其行為構成敲詐勒索罪的未遂。針對此種情況,應及時向公安機關報警。
此類事情一旦發生,不要驚慌害怕,要與身邊的人溝通,並及時向公安機關報警。
用戶電子郵件安全防護建議:
1、提高個人安全意識,收發郵件時確認收發來源是否可靠,不要隨意點擊或者復制郵件中的網址,不要輕易下載來源不明的附件,建議對陌生人郵件一律不打開。
2、盡量不在非可控環境下登錄電子郵件,如網吧的電腦、其他人的電腦等。
3、確保郵件收發和登陸終端系統的環境安全(PC、手機、PAD等),及時升級更新和進行漏洞補丁修復,安裝終端安全防護軟體並及時升級打開監控,確保郵件收發的環境安全。
4、郵箱密碼必須使用強密碼(例如:密碼長度大於12位字元,且必須為數字、英文大小寫字母、特殊字元組合),並定期更換密碼;密碼不得與其他服務混用。
5、如使用郵件客戶端,確保客戶端安裝程序的安全性,按照郵件伺服器支持的加密鏈接方式(如SSL)配置郵件收發,而不要使用明文協議收發郵件;對郵件客戶端數據文件所在卷,建議採用卷加密(如Bitlocker)。
7、按照組織規定規范郵件簽名。
8、郵箱地址不要隨意傳播,減少攻擊者找到攻擊入口的可能;必須公開郵件地址的,可以把@符號用其他符號替換,避免被爬蟲爬取識別後,成為垃圾郵件和攻擊郵件群發的目標。
⑤ 什麼是比特密碼
比特密碼,應該就是比特幣的密碼。
我們都知道,比特幣就是一種運用密碼學來投資的加密貨幣。
⑥ 破解一個比特幣錢包到底要花多長時間
這要看你破解人的水平如何,能力高的人可能也就幾十分鍾吧。
⑦ 區塊鏈密碼演算法是怎樣的
區塊鏈作為新興技術受到越來越廣泛的關注,是一種傳統技術在互聯網時代下的新的應用,這其中包括分布式數據存儲技術、共識機制和密碼學等。隨著各種區塊鏈研究聯盟的創建,相關研究得到了越來越多的資金和人員支持。區塊鏈使用的Hash演算法、零知識證明、環簽名等密碼演算法:
Hash演算法
哈希演算法作為區塊鏈基礎技術,Hash函數的本質是將任意長度(有限)的一組數據映射到一組已定義長度的數據流中。若此函數同時滿足:
(1)對任意輸入的一組數據Hash值的計算都特別簡單;
(2)想要找到2個不同的擁有相同Hash值的數據是計算困難的。
滿足上述兩條性質的Hash函數也被稱為加密Hash函數,不引起矛盾的情況下,Hash函數通常指的是加密Hash函數。對於Hash函數,找到使得被稱為一次碰撞。當前流行的Hash函數有MD5,SHA1,SHA2,SHA3。
比特幣使用的是SHA256,大多區塊鏈系統使用的都是SHA256演算法。所以這里先介紹一下SHA256。
1、 SHA256演算法步驟
STEP1:附加填充比特。對報文進行填充使報文長度與448模512同餘(長度=448mod512),填充的比特數范圍是1到512,填充比特串的最高位為1,其餘位為0。
STEP2:附加長度值。將用64-bit表示的初始報文(填充前)的位長度附加在步驟1的結果後(低位位元組優先)。
STEP3:初始化緩存。使用一個256-bit的緩存來存放該散列函數的中間及最終結果。
STEP4:處理512-bit(16個字)報文分組序列。該演算法使用了六種基本邏輯函數,由64 步迭代運算組成。每步都以256-bit緩存值為輸入,然後更新緩存內容。每步使用一個32-bit 常數值Kt和一個32-bit Wt。其中Wt是分組之後的報文,t=1,2,...,16 。
STEP5:所有的512-bit分組處理完畢後,對於SHA256演算法最後一個分組產生的輸出便是256-bit的報文。
2、環簽名
2001年,Rivest, shamir和Tauman三位密碼學家首次提出了環簽名。是一種簡化的群簽名,只有環成員沒有管理者,不需要環成員間的合作。環簽名方案中簽名者首先選定一個臨時的簽名者集合,集合中包括簽名者。然後簽名者利用自己的私鑰和簽名集合中其他人的公鑰就可以獨立的產生簽名,而無需他人的幫助。簽名者集合中的成員可能並不知道自己被包含在其中。
環簽名方案由以下幾部分構成:
(1)密鑰生成。為環中每個成員產生一個密鑰對(公鑰PKi,私鑰SKi)。
(2)簽名。簽名者用自己的私鑰和任意n個環成員(包括自己)的公鑰為消息m生成簽名a。
(3)簽名驗證。驗證者根據環簽名和消息m,驗證簽名是否為環中成員所簽,如果有效就接收,否則丟棄。
環簽名滿足的性質:
(1)無條件匿名性:攻擊者無法確定簽名是由環中哪個成員生成,即使在獲得環成員私鑰的情況下,概率也不超過1/n。
(2)正確性:簽名必需能被所有其他人驗證。
(3)不可偽造性:環中其他成員不能偽造真實簽名者簽名,外部攻擊者即使在獲得某個有效環簽名的基礎上,也不能為消息m偽造一個簽名。
3、環簽名和群簽名的比較
(1)匿名性。都是一種個體代表群體簽名的體制,驗證者能驗證簽名為群體中某個成員所簽,但並不能知道為哪個成員,以達到簽名者匿名的作用。
(2)可追蹤性。群簽名中,群管理員的存在保證了簽名的可追蹤性。群管理員可以撤銷簽名,揭露真正的簽名者。環簽名本身無法揭示簽名者,除非簽名者本身想暴露或者在簽名中添加額外的信息。提出了一個可驗證的環簽名方案,方案中真實簽名者希望驗證者知道自己的身份,此時真實簽名者可以通過透露自己掌握的秘密信息來證實自己的身份。
(3)管理系統。群簽名由群管理員管理,環簽名不需要管理,簽名者只有選擇一個可能的簽名者集合,獲得其公鑰,然後公布這個集合即可,所有成員平等。
鏈喬教育在線旗下學碩創新區塊鏈技術工作站是中國教育部學校規劃建設發展中心開展的「智慧學習工場2020-學碩創新工作站 」唯一獲準的「區塊鏈技術專業」試點工作站。專業站立足為學生提供多樣化成長路徑,推進專業學位研究生產學研結合培養模式改革,構建應用型、復合型人才培養體系。
⑧ 比特幣私鑰多少位
比特幣私鑰是一個256位的隨機數,通過SHA-256演算法產生
⑨ 收到比特幣勒索郵件,不像是垃圾郵件,應該匯款還是報警
報警。
遇到這種情況,普通人大多驚慌不已,不知如何是好。
首先,敲詐勒索罪需要滿足特定的行為構造,即對他人實行威脅,進而使對方產生恐懼心理,對方又基於該恐懼心理處分財產,行為人或第三者因此取得財產,最後,被害人遭受財產損失。
雖收到郵件的威脅,並因此產生恐懼心理,但最後並未處分財產,匿名發送郵件人是因為自身以外的原因沒有取得該財產,因此其行為構成敲詐勒索罪的未遂。針對此種情況,應及時向公安機關報警。
此類事情一旦發生,不要驚慌害怕,要與身邊的人溝通,並及時向公安機關報警。
用戶電子郵件安全防護建議:
1、提高個人安全意識,收發郵件時確認收發來源是否可靠,不要隨意點擊或者復制郵件中的網址,不要輕易下載來源不明的附件,建議對陌生人郵件一律不打開。
2、盡量不在非可控環境下登錄電子郵件,如網吧的電腦、其他人的電腦等。
3、確保郵件收發和登陸終端系統的環境安全(PC、手機、PAD等),及時升級更新和進行漏洞補丁修復,安裝終端安全防護軟體並及時升級打開監控,確保郵件收發的環境安全。
4、郵箱密碼必須使用強密碼(例如:密碼長度大於12位字元,且必須為數字、英文大小寫字母、特殊字元組合),並定期更換密碼;密碼不得與其他服務混用。
5、如使用郵件客戶端,確保客戶端安裝程序的安全性,按照郵件伺服器支持的加密鏈接方式(如SSL)配置郵件收發,而不要使用明文協議收發郵件;對郵件客戶端數據文件所在卷,建議採用卷加密(如Bitlocker)。
7、按照組織規定規范郵件簽名。
8、郵箱地址不要隨意傳播,減少攻擊者找到攻擊入口的可能;必須公開郵件地址的,可以把@符號用其他符號替換,避免被爬蟲爬取識別後,成為垃圾郵件和攻擊郵件群發的目標。